gpt4 book ai didi

javascript - Angular2 - 如何使用 OR 语句?

转载 作者:行者123 更新时间:2023-12-02 14:36:55 25 4
gpt4 key购买 nike

所以我正在使用事件路由来操作菜单:

我的菜单如下所示:

<li [class.router-link-active]="currentPath == '/link1'">
<a [routerLink]="['link1']"><span>Link 1 option</span></a>
<ul>
<li><a [routerLink]="['link1']">Link 1 option</a></li>
<li><a [routerLink]="['link2']">Link 2 option</a></li>
<li><a [routerLink]="['link3']">Link 3 option</a></li>
</ul>
</li>

主要 LI 元素控制下拉菜单样式,因此我需要一个 OR 语句来确保在单击任何菜单集合项时正确设置下拉菜单。

[class.router-link-active]="currentPath == '/link1' OR currentPath == '/link2' OR currentPath == '/link3'"

如何在 Angular2 中使用 OR 语句?

最佳答案

“or”的 JavaScript 运算符是 ||

currentPath == '/link1' || currentPath == '/link2' || currentPath == '/link3'

关于javascript - Angular2 - 如何使用 OR 语句?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/37378425/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com